/* put this code in /news/view/style.css */
#newsRSSIcon {float: right; margin: 5px;}

/* main news page styles */
#newsCategoriesListContainer {margin:15px 0 15px -13px; padding:0; float:left;}
#newsCategoriesListContainer ul {margin:0; padding:0;}
#newsCategoriesListContainer ul li {list-style-type:none; float:left; clear:left; margin:0; padding: 0 0 10px 0;}
	#newsCategoriesListContainer li img {float: left; margin-right: 5px;}
	#newsCategoriesListContainer li h3 {padding-left:110px;}
	#newsCategoriesListContainer li p {padding-left:110px;}
#newsCategoriesListContainer p {margin:0; padding:0;}

/* articles in category level page */
#newsArticlesListContainer {margin:0 0 15px -13px; padding:0; float:left;}
#newsArticlesListContainer ul {margin:0; padding:0;}
#newsArticlesListContainer ul li {list-style-type:none; float:left; clear:left; margin:0; padding:0 0 10px 0;}
	#newsArticlesListContainer li img {float: left; margin-right: 5px;}
	#newsArticlesListContainer li h3 {padding-left:110px; font-size:14px;}
	#newsArticlesListContainer li p {padding-left:110px;}

/* standard */
#newsCategories, #newsArticles {list-style: none; border: 0px solid #000;}
#newsCategories table, #newsArticles table {width: 100%; margin-bottom: 10px; border-collapse: separate; border-spacing: 10px; border: 0px solid black;}
#newsCategories table td, #newsArticles table td {vertical-align: top; padding: 10px; border: 1px solid #d4d4d4; /*width: 50%;  hardcoded into the td cell depending on the amount of columns */}

.newsCategoryItem, .newsArticleItem {clear: both; padding: 10px;}
.newsCategoryItem a, .newsArticleItem a {text-decoration: none;}

#newsCategoryContent, #newsArticleContent {overflow-x: hidden; padding-top: 10px;}


/*** PAGINATION ***/

div.newsCategoryPagination { 
    clear: both;
    padding: 5px;
    margin: 10px 5px 10px 5px;
    width: 100%;
}
div.newsCategoryPagination a { 
    margin: 5px;
    padding: 3px 5px 3px 5px;
    color: black;
    text-decoration: none;
    border: 1px solid black;
}
div.newsCategoryPagination a.newsCurrentPage { 
    background-color: #ccc;
    font-weight: bold;
}
